Localization sync, Tuesday. Quick recap: the Larkfield app still hardcodes month-day-year in three screens, which confuses everyone outside the pilot region. We agreed to route all date rendering through the new formatter library by end of sprint. New folks: don't add any inline date strings, ever. Questions about the formatter migration go to the owner named below.

named custodian: Zorael Sordor

# LiftSim dispatch simulator — settings
# On-call notes: the simulator replays a day of hall calls for the
# Torvane Tower model and scores dispatch strategies. If runs stall,
# check the `sim_queue` table for stuck jobs before restarting; a
# restart mid-run corrupts the scoring pass. Results older than 30
# days are safe to purge. The simulator reads and writes state via
# the connection string on the next line.

database URL for bahop-yagep: mssql://sildor_svc:35ha7jz@db-fb6d.nelvrodyn.example:5432/casath

## FY Headcount Plan — Managers Only

Hey sales leads — quick overview of next year's hiring at Vantrell Systems. We're adding six quota-carrying reps across the Marlow and Kestrin regions, plus two sales engineers for the Orbix line. Backfills get priority in Q1; net-new roles open in Q2. Don't share numbers outside this group yet. Here's the part to keep close:

internal memo for tagef-hadup: Gross margin on Ulaath came in at 15 percent against a plan of 5 percent. Only 7 of the 120 pilot accounts renewed Ulaath, so a churn review is set for October 15.